What is P06F5?

The diagnostic trouble code (DTC) P06F5 indicates an issue with the engine oil pressure control circuit, specifically signaling a range or performance problem. This code is often associated with vehicles that have variable valve timing (VVT) systems, such as the 2015-2020 Chevrolet Silverado. When the engine control module (ECM) detects that the oil pressure is outside the expected range, it triggers this code. This could result from a malfunctioning oil pressure sensor, a failing oil pump, or issues within the engine oil passageways. The oil pressure is crucial for the lubrication and proper functioning of engine components. If this issue is not addressed promptly, it can lead to serious engine wear or damage, possibly resulting in costly repairs. Symptoms often include a check engine light illumination, fluctuating oil pressure readings, and potential engine performance issues. Therefore, it’s essential for car owners to understand this code and seek diagnostic help to prevent further complications.

Possible Causes

Most common causes of P06F5 (ordered by frequency):

  1. Faulty oil pressure sensor (60% likelihood) - This is the most common cause of the P06F5 code. The sensor may provide incorrect readings, affecting the ECM's decisions.
  2. Defective oil pump (25% likelihood) - If the oil pump is failing, it won't maintain the necessary oil pressure, leading to performance issues.
  3. Clogged oil passages (10% likelihood) - Sludge build-up can restrict oil flow and cause pressure problems. Regular oil changes can help prevent this.
  4. Wiring issues (3% likelihood) - Damaged or corroded wires in the oil pressure circuit can interrupt signal transmission.
  5. Rarely, a malfunctioning ECM (2% likelihood) may misread oil pressure signals, though this is less common.

Real Repair Case Studies

Case Study 1: Oil Pressure Sensor Replacement on 2018 Chevrolet Silverado 1500

Vehicle: 2018 Chevrolet Silverado 1500, 45,000 miles

Problem: Customer reported a check engine light and poor acceleration.

Diagnosis: After scanning the vehicle, P06F5 was identified. A visual inspection revealed a faulty oil pressure sensor.

Solution: Replaced the oil pressure sensor and cleared the DTC.

Cost: $200 (including parts and labor)

Result: The check engine light turned off, and the vehicle performed normally after the repair.

Case Study 2: Oil Pump Failure in 2017 GMC Sierra 1500

Vehicle: 2017 GMC Sierra 1500, 60,000 miles

Problem: Customer experienced fluctuating oil pressure readings and engine knocking sounds.

Diagnosis: The diagnostic scan revealed P06F5. Testing confirmed a failing oil pump.

Solution: Replaced the oil pump and performed an oil change.

Cost: $750 (including parts and labor)

Result: Oil pressure readings returned to normal, and the knocking sounds ceased.
